Traditional BSN. The traditional BSN program is intended for students without a Bachelor's degree and for those who are not already RNs. For RNs with an Associate's degree or diploma, the RN to BSN Bridge program would be a better fit due to its shorter programs and easily accessible online formats.The average salary of a RN with an ADN is $70,820. The average salary of a RN with a BSN sits at about $84,000 per year. Of course, this salary depends on your location and level of experience, but this general average showcases how a BSN increases salary potential. Photo by Hush Naidoo on …Dec 9, 2018 ... Jan 16, 2024 · A hybrid RN-to-BSN program is one that includes BOTH online courses and hands-on, face-to-face experiences. The face-to-face component is typically in the form of clinical rotations, lab hours, or required on-campus time. This article dissects the key differences …Completing an RN-to-BSN program 5 years after finishing the initial AD education increases lifetime earnings between 2.6 and 5.1 percent, depending on the assumed discount rate. The gain for finishing an RN-to-BSN 10 years after initial education is smaller but still positive. Aug 4, 2022 · Universally, registered nurses must have either earned an Associate in Nursing or a Bachelor’s in Nursing. The Associate Degree in Nursing can usually be completed in two years, while a BSN degree typically takes four years to complete. ADN requirements and BSN requirements for admission vary per program and institution. Traditional BSN. The traditional BSN program is intended for students without a Bachelor's degree and for those who are not already RNs. For RNs with an Associate's degree or diploma, the RN to BSN Bridge program would be a better fit due to its shorter programs and easily accessible online formats. ….
